Vespasian Psalter



The Vespasian Psalter (London, British Library, Cotton Vespasian A I) is an illuminated Psalter produced in the second quarter of the 8th Century. It contains an interlinear gloss in Old English which is the oldest extant English translation of any portion of the Bible.
